Bowlers benefit from ODI rule changes

In a move to give bowlers a bit of breathing room in 50-overs cricket, the ICC board has decided to do away with catching fielders in the first ten overs, get rid of the batting Powerplay, and allow 5 fielders outside the 30-yard circle in the last 10 overs of an ODI innings.
